Wednesday Bible Study 7:00 PM

  Our Wednesday bible studies are designed to build the spirituality of God’s people through bible stories, themes, topics, readings or meditation. It also provides opportunities for questions on topics, biblical stories, church teachings or matters that we have concerns about. 

Friday Prayer Fellowship 7:00 PM

 We begin to have an insight in Jesus’s command to his disciples to watch and pray when we actually engage in the practice or habit of praying. The inexhaustive topics and needs of the world require our prayer. Every Friday we devote a amount of time seeking the face of God and interceding on the needs of others, the church and the world.

Sunday School 10:00 AM

  The scripture is a well of knowledge, a spring of life-giving water and source of inspiration. Sunday morning school does not only provide a time of fellowship for adult members, it creates an opportunity to delve into the scripture to learn, to remind ourselves of our calling, duties and responsibilities, it gives members opportunity to be challenged and to challenge one another to good works.

In addition, our Sunday school hour provides room for Christian learning and formation. Christian formation is essential for effective discipleship and service for all followers of Jesus.
